JACKSON-TRIGGS 'DELAINE
VINEYARD' CHARDONNAY 2004
VQA Niagara Peninsula
Jackson-Triggs' flagship vineyard, Delaine, produces some of the finest
fruit in Niagara. Located on the Niagara Parkway, this 41-hectare site
grows limited production, low yield Pinot Noir,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ot,
Cabernet Franc, Syrah, Chardonnay, Riesling, Sauvignon Blanc, Gewürztraminer
and Semillion. This Chardonnay underwent 100% barrel fermentation and
partial acid-softening malolactic fermentation followed by 8 months of
barrel aging in new and 1-year-old French oak barriques. The producer
recommends enjoying this wine with cedar-planked salmon, steamed mussels
with saffron or pork tenderloin.

PENFOLDS 'BIN
128' SHIRAZ 2004
Coonawarra, South Australia
'Bin 128' is one of the most distinctive reds produced by Penfolds.
Launched in 1962, it reflects the unique climate and growing conditions
of South Australia's Coonawarra district as well as the elegant style
of cool-climate Shiraz. Since the 1980 vintage, 'Bin 128' has been aged
solely in French oak which highlights the pepper, spice and floral characteristics
that define the style of this 'bin'. Expect a zesty and spicy Shiraz,
rich in small-berry fruit flavours and mouth-filling roundness. Ideally
suited to duck or roast leg of lamb.

PENFOLDS 'BIN
8' CABERNET/SHIRAZ 2004
South Australia
Penfolds Bin wines follow a tradition first adopted in the 50s of numbering
wines after the cellar rack, or bin, where they were stored. 'Bin 8'
is matured for 12 months in French and American oak. The wine promises
a dense core of black cherry and dark chocolate on the nose with beautiful
aroma replays on the palate and softly integrated oak. A gourmet pizza's
best friend.

BANFI 'CUM
LAUDE' 2003
DOC Sant'Antimo
The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Sangiovese and Syrah grapes are vinified
and matured separately then aged for six months in barriques. After undergoing
acid-softening malolactic fermentation, the wines are blended and allowed
to set for another six months, then bottle-aged for an additional six
months. Expect complex aromas of blackberry, cassis, cherry, plum and
tobacco. This powerful, ripely-tannic wine is a good companion for bean
soups, grilled meats or medium-aged cheeses.
